Template:Use mdy dates Template:Infobox settlement Rotan is a city in Fisher County, Texas, United States. Its population was 1,332 at the 2020 census,<ref name=":0" /> down from 1,508 at the 2010 census.<ref name="Census 2010">Template:Cite webTemplate:Dead linkTemplate:Cbignore</ref>

Geography

[edit]

Texas State Highway 70 passes through the city, leading north Template:Convert to Jayton and south Template:Convert to Roby, the Fisher County seat, and Template:Convert to Sweetwater and Interstate 20. Texas State Highway 92 leads east from Rotan Template:Convert to Hamlin.

According to the United States Census Bureau, Rotan has a total area of 2.0 mi2 (5.2 km2), all land.<ref name="Census 2010"/>

Climate

[edit]

Rotan's climate type occurs primarily on the periphery of the true deserts in low-latitude semiarid steppe regions. The Köppen climate classification subtype for this climate is BSh (tropical and subtropical steppe climate).<ref>Climate Summary for Rotan, Texas</ref>

2000 census

[edit]

As of the 2000 census,<ref name="GR2" /> 1,611 people, 665 households, and 442 families resided in the city. The population density was Template:Convert. The 841 housing units averaged 413.1 per square mile (159.2/kmTemplate:Sup). The racial makeup of the city was 72.44% White, 5.59% African American, 0.25% Native American, 0.19% Asian, 19.49% from other races, and 2.05% from two or more races. Hispanics or Latinos of any race were 32.90% of the population.

Of the 665 households, 28.0% had children under 18 living with them, 51.6% were married couples living together, 11.9% had a female householder with no husband present, and 33.5% were not families; 32.3% of all households were made up of individuals, and 21.4% had someone living alone who was 65 or older. The average household size was 2.35 and the average family size was 2.95.

In the city, the age distribution was 24.6% under 18, 8.0% from 18 to 24, 22.2% from 25 to 44, 21.7% from 45 to 64, and 23.5% who were 65 or older. The median age was 41 years. For every 100 females, there were 87.3 males. For every 100 females 18 and over, there were 82.2 males.

The median income for a household in the city was $21,638, and for a family was $29,038. Males had a median income of $25,688 versus $17,045 for females. The per capita income for the city was $13,097. About 16.6% of families and 22.6% of the population were below the poverty line, including 39.0% of those under age 18 and 11.9% of those age 65 or over.
